The Issue
Ian Paterson is a criminal surgeon who was sentenced to 20 years for grievous and actual bodily harm for performing harmful and unnecessary procedures on countless patients. He also harmed hundreds of patients by carrying out unrecognised breast procedures leaving breast tissue with out consent.
Although he received a 20-year sentence in 2017 he is due to be released early after serving only 10 years of his sentence. This release could happen before the inquests into 65 unnatural deaths of his patients are complete, an outcome that disregards both the seriousness of his crimes and the ongoing suffering of victims and families still waiting for answers.
Releasing Paterson early would undermine the accountability his sentence was meant to provide and inflict further distress on those whose lives he destroyed. The physical trauma, mistrust, and emotional toll he caused continues to affect victims to this day.
His actions have left deep scars not only on individuals but on the healthcare system itself, eroding public trust and highlighting the need for stronger safeguards. The system must not fail victims again by allowing him to walk free before the full truth is established.
